VL Coffin is an American politician. He is the member for the Windsor-2 district of the Vermont House of Representatives.[2]
Originally from Biddeford, Maine, Coffin moved with his family to New Jersey as a child. He then joined the United States Army in 1990 and was subsequently stationed in Germany. During his stay, he helped found a children's home in Regensburg.[3]
